Career Information

As an Innovation Analyst, you will be responsible for identifying and evaluating new ideas and opportunities for innovation within an organization. You will need strong analytical and research skills, as well as knowledge of innovation methodologies and trends. Proficiency in data analysis and market research tools is also important, as you will be responsible for conducting market research, analyzing customer insights, and making recommendations for innovation initiatives.

Innovation Analysts are in charge of developing and implementing new business opportunities for an organization. They are responsible for researching and analyzing market trends, competition, and customer needs to generate new ideas and develop innovative products and services.

The Innovation Analyst's primary responsibility is to identify and analyze potential opportunities for innovation and growth. This includes researching and analyzing market trends, competition, and customer needs to generate new ideas and develop innovative products and services. The Innovation Analyst is also responsible for developing and implementing new business opportunities, which may include launching new products or services, entering new markets, or developing new business models.

In addition to these responsibilities, the Innovation Analyst is also expected to have strong communication and presentation skills. They must be able to effectively communicate their ideas and findings to stakeholders and team members, as well as be able to present their work in a clear and concise manner.

The Innovation Analyst is a highly skilled professional, and as such, they must have a strong understanding of business and economics, as well as a background in research and analysis. They must also have strong communication and presentation skills, as well as the ability to work effectively in a team environment.
